    Because your roof is consistently subjected to the outside elements, it means your roof is will break down with time. The speed at which it degrades will be dependent on a range of factors. Those include; the quality of the initial components that were used as well as the workmanship, the amount of abuse it has to take from the weather, how well the roof is maintained and the type of roof. Most roofing contractors will estimate around 20 years for a well-built and well-kept roof, but obviously that can never be guaranteed as a result of the above factors. Our advice is to always keep your roof well maintained and get regular roof inspections to be sure it lasts as long as possible.

    You should never pressure-wash your roof, as you run the risk of removing any protective materials that have been added to provide protection from the weather. Also, you really should keep away from chlorine-based bleach cleaners as they can also lower the life of your roof. When you speak to your roof cleaning professional, tell them to use an EPA-approved algaecide/fungicide to wash your roof. That will get rid of the unpleasant algae and yellowing without damaging the tile or shingles.

    More About Tarpon Springs

    Tarpon Springs is a city in Pinellas County, Florida, United States. The population was 23,484 at the 2010 census.[6] Tarpon Springs has the highest percentage of Greek Americans of any city in the US.[7] Downtown Tarpon Springs has long been a focal point and is undergoing beautification.[8]

    The region, with a series of bayous feeding into the Gulf of Mexico, was first settled by white and black farmers and fishermen[9] around 1876. Some of the newly arrived visitors spotted tarpon jumping out of the waters and so named the location Tarpon Springs. The name is said to have originated with a remark of Mrs. Ormond Boyer, an early settler from South Carolina, and who, while standing on the shore of the Bayou and seeing fish leaping exclaimed, “See the tarpon spring!’ However, for the most part , the fish seen splashing here were mullet rather than tarpon. In 1882, Hamilton Disston, who in the previous year had purchased the land where the city of Tarpon Springs now stands, ordered the creation of a town plan for the future city.[1] On February 12, 1887, Tarpon Springs became the first incorporated city in what is now Pinellas County.[1] Less than a year later on January 13, 1888, the Orange Belt Railway, the first railroad line to be built in what is now Pinellas County, arrived in the city.[10] During this time the area was developed as a wintering spot for wealthy northerners.

    How To Locate A Reliable Roof Specialist For Your House

    emergency-roof-repair-in
    The primary function of your homes roof is usually to shelter both you and your family in the rain, wind, snow, and harsh summer sun. Using a well-maintained roof is crucial if you would like build a home that is safe and comfortable.

    Unfortunately, roofing materials don’t last forever. All roofs should be repaired or replaced at some point or another. Unless you will find the right tools and experience to complete the project yourself, that frequently means hiring a professional roofer.

    The necessity of hiring the proper company can’t be overstated. Most roofing projects are very expensive. You must know that you are currently investing your hard earned money wisely which the finished roof lasts for many years in the future. Check out these guidelines on how to locate a reliable roofing company for your home:

    1. Make use of a local company. Before hiring a contractor, be sure that these people have a physical address with your city or county. Local contractors are more likely to know about the codes and building requirements in your area. Also, they are less likely to try to scam you from your money since they need to maintain their reputation in your neighborhood.

    2. Verify that this contractor is licensed and insured. Reputable contractors always take time to get licensed. You must be able to lookup licensing information online throughout the website of your respective city or state. Check to be sure that the contractor’s license applies and that it is current prior to hiring them. Additionally, ask the contractor to deliver evidence of insurance and worker’s compensation insurance before they begin work.

    3. Solicit competing quotes. Don’t make your mistake of hiring the first company that you just contact. Instead, reach out to a minimum of a few different contractors in your community to have quotes for the roofing project. Ask each contractor to offer you an itemized quote so that you can see just where your cash is going. Ideally, they should send a representative to the property to look at the roof in person before giving you an insurance quote. That way, the estimate they give is going to be far more accurate.

    4. Ensure the company is trustworthy by reading through reviews using their past clients. Consider checking with groups much like the Better Business Bureau (BBB) to ensure that no major complaints have been filed against them.

    5. Get all things in writing. Don’t you need to take a contractor at their word. Instead, question them to provide you with a written contract. Be sure both you and also the contractor sign the contract. Have a copy for yourself just in case any problems or disputes arise. A signed contract reduces the risk of misunderstandings and will provide you with legal protection in the event the contractor fails to go by through on their promises.

    Picking a reliable roofing contractor for your house is really important. The roof is probably the most essential components of your home. Working with a professional roof specialist who has a great reputation is the best way to ensure that the project goes as planned.
